Webb1 juli 2024 · Thermoregulation is inhibited during the REM stage of sleep, making the body more sensitive to changes in external temperature. There’s also a connection between sleep, metabolic rate, and thermoregulation. The human body’s metabolic rate, the amount of energy it uses in a certain period of time, goes down by an estimated 15% during sleep.
